F Extend jack 2 using the adjustment wheel,
until its head comes into contact with
jacking point
A or B, whichever is used
; the
contact sur face
A or B on the vehicle must
be correctly engaged with the central part of
the head of the jack.
F

Ra
ise the vehicle until there is sufficient
space between the wheel and the ground
to admit the spare (not punctured) wheel
easily. Risk of injury!
Ensure that the jack is absolutely stable.
If the ground is slippery or loose, the jack
may slip or drop.
Ensure that the jack is positioned strictly
at one of the jacking points
A or B under
the vehicle, making sure that the vehicle's
contact sur face is correctly centred on the
head of the jack. Otherwise, the vehicle
could be damaged and/or the jack could
collapse.
